There are plenty of 555 calculators on the Internet but for what I want they are all operating the wrong way around! All of them let you input the two astable resistor values and the capacitor then they show you the resulting frequency, mark/space ratio and pulse width.

I want it the other way, start with mark/space ratio and frequency then give me the component values. Does anyone know of a web site that can calculate this?
